.. THE WILD DEER In NY POST'S "BEST SONGS OF 2007"
The New York Post chose “River of Soul,” from the Wild Deer’s debut CD “Live Free” as one of the “207 Best Songs to Download From 2007”
On Friday, December 28, 2007, along with such good company as Shooter Jennings, Wilco, Patti Smith, Radiohead, Sharon Jones and the Dap Kings, Steve Earle, Amy Winehouse, Robert Plant, Lily Allen, Interpol, Band of Horses, Travis, Shins, New Pornographers, the Bravery, Bright Eyes, John Fogerty, Scissor Sisters, Ben Harper, Eddie Vedder, Jarvis Cocker, Gorillaz, Ben Lee, Crowded House, Iron and Wine, the Frames, Bruce Springsteen, Paul McCartney, Kanye West, and others, the Post described “River of Soul:”
“These NYC rockers turn one-part Stax Records, one-part Paul Weller and
The Jam into one hard-grooving strut.”
